Crime in Hiawatha summary. We use data from the FBI to determine the crime rates in Hiawatha. Key points include:

  • There were 97 total crimes in Hiawatha in the last reporting year.

  • The overall crime rate per 100,000 people in Hiawatha is 1,341.6 / 100k people.

  • The violent crime rate per 100,000 people in Hiawatha is 359.6 / 100k people.

  • The property crime rate per 100,000 people in Hiawatha is 982.0 / 100k people.

  • Overall, crime in Hiawatha is -36.69% below the national average.

Cost of living in Hiawatha summary. We use data on the cost of living to determine how expensive it is to live in Hiawatha. Real estate prices drive most of the variance in cost of living around Iowa. Key points include:

  • The cost of living in Hiawatha is 93 with 100 being average.

  • The cost of living in Hiawatha is 0.9x lower than the national average.

  • The median home value in Hiawatha is $254,299.

  • The median income in Hiawatha is $66,270.

Hiawatha, IA Weather

  • The average high in Hiawatha is 58.8° and the average low is 38.5°.

  • There are 68.8 days of precipitation each year.

  • Expect an average of 37.6 inches of precipitation each year with 29.0 inches of snow.

Population over time in Hiawatha

The current population in Hiawatha is 7,206. The population has increased 4.0% from 2010.
